Is Smirnoff Ice Tropical Fruit Alcoholic? Unveiling The Truth

is smirnoff ice tropical fruit alcoholic

Smirnoff Ice Tropical Fruit is a popular flavored malt beverage known for its vibrant, fruity taste that combines notes of pineapple, mango, and other tropical fruits. As with other Smirnoff Ice products, it is indeed alcoholic, typically containing an alcohol by volume (ABV) of around 5.5%, though this can vary slightly depending on the region. Marketed as a refreshing and easy-to-drink option, it appeals to those seeking a sweet, tropical flavor profile with a moderate alcohol content. Its ready-to-drink format makes it a convenient choice for social gatherings or casual consumption.

Caloric and Sugar Information

Smirnoff Ice Tropical Fruit, like many flavored malt beverages, packs a surprising caloric and sugar punch. A single 12-ounce bottle contains approximately 228 calories, with a staggering 32 grams of sugar. This sugar content equates to roughly 8 teaspoons, exceeding the recommended daily limit for added sugars in a single serving.

To put this into perspective, a can of regular soda typically contains around 39 grams of sugar, meaning Smirnoff Ice Tropical Fruit isn't far behind in terms of sweetness.

Understanding the source of these calories is crucial. Unlike beers, which derive most calories from alcohol, flavored malt beverages like Smirnoff Ice rely heavily on added sugars for their sweet taste. This distinction is important for those monitoring their sugar intake, as excessive sugar consumption is linked to various health issues, including obesity, type 2 diabetes, and heart disease.

Consumers should be aware that while the alcohol content (typically around 5.5% ABV) contributes some calories, the majority come from the high sugar content.

For those seeking a lower-calorie, lower-sugar alternative, light beer or spirits mixed with soda water and a splash of fruit juice can be a better option. These choices allow for more control over sugar intake while still enjoying an alcoholic beverage. It's also important to remember that moderation is key, regardless of the drink choice. The Dietary Guidelines for Americans recommend limiting alcohol consumption to one drink per day for women and two drinks per day for men.

Ultimately, while Smirnoff Ice Tropical Fruit may be a refreshing choice for some, its high sugar and calorie content warrants mindful consumption.
